About Zoobooks Magazine: Kids love to get their own mail - especially when their mail could contain anything from a wild-eyed tiger to a cuddly koala. Each and every month, watch your budding animal-lover turn away from the television and eagerly curl up on the couch with Zoobooks Magazine to make new discoveries about another exciting animal. Be prepared for a lot of "Mom, Dad - did you know...?" Each issue of Zoobooks Magazine spotlights a different animal, brilliantly photographed, simply written, advertising-free! Interactive games in each issue make learning stick. Endless subjects for school reports!

We have so far received 2 issues of Zoobooks. I really like how these magazines read like small stories. (I previously subscribed to National Geographic-Kids for my 7 year old and it was cute but mostly just pictures and some breif interesting facts. Reading the entire magazine took maybe 15 minutes.) If you have a child  who is intersted in animals and doesn't like to read, I would highly suggest Zoobooks! There is nothing better than hearing your child say, "Mom, did you know that........?" over and over again and not know she is learning. :-)

My now seven year old daughter has saved every ZOOBOOKS we have received, more than three years worth, and refers to them time and again.  She has shared what she has learned with me, her father and anyone else willing to listen!  We have made many trips to the library to find new books on the animals featured in each months issue.  Right now her interest has been piqued by Wolves. 

This magazine is worth every penny.

My 8-yr loves this magazine. She'll say "Mom, did you know..." just like they promised. To get her started, sometimes I'll read it too, and say things like "Wow, Grace, it says here that a bald eagle weighs less than a house cat!". "Really?" she says & comes over to read it, which of course, is what I wanted her to do in the first place! Very readable & interesting. I've actually learned some nifty things along with my kids!
